INTRODUCTION
Hydrogen analyzers are used to determine the quantity of hydrogen in a gas mixture that is unknown. The gas will typically flow through a sensing chamber and be sealed in for measurement by an electronic circuit that identifies the difference in thermal conductivity in contrast to a reference gas.
A gas analyzer is an analytical tool used to determine the concentration of a known gas in a gaseous atmosphere. A gas analyzer's typical aim is to increase safety, quality, and efficiency, as well as to monitor the process and emissions. Gas analyzers are analytical devices that measure the concentration or quality of a specific gaseous chemical in a gas mixture.

NEW PRODUCT LAUNCH
Hydrogen Gas Analyzer HyEVO Is Released By HORIBA Carbon neutrality will be attained with the assistance of HORIBA's involvement in the hydrogen energy sector. In order to enable the continuous measurement of hydrogen content in gases, HORIBA, Ltd. introduced the HyEVO hydrogen gas analyzer.
HyEVO can measure hydrogen in gases with high water content with remarkable accuracy and precision without having to remove the water.
Fuel cells and hydrogen engines are two areas where it works well. Additionally, owing of its quicker response time (which is roughly half that of the standard model*1), it can do continuous measurement with high precision in steps of 0.2 seconds. Moreover, the warm-up time has been significantly shortened (about a third of that of the standard model*1).
HyEVO will help advance technologies such as fuel cells, hydrogen manufacturing, and engine and gas turbine combustion of hydrogen and ammonia, which are essential to a society based on hydrogen.
The analyzer may also be used to produce synthetic fuel using carbon dioxide and hydrogen that have been recovered from power plants and other sources, which helps to reduce methanation*2, a strategy that has recently attracted interest.
Besides being used in petrochemical applications, this substance is also meant for use in medicinal settings.
